I went to California Grill for dinner tonight with my brother for the first time, and before we sat down we wanted to check out the view on the balcony. While walking there I notice a guy in a booth near the door who’s impeccably dressed and realizes it’s Charles! Now I love Charles and would have been thrilled just to meet him... but as I turned my head to see who he was eating with I got a little... excited.
Now I’m gonna say something, I think I’m a fairly intelligent, cool, calm, and collective guy most of the time.
...but I squealed like a little girl when I saw Pete. I still can’t believe I did it! They both jumped out of their seat and everyone around them was wondering what this lunatic was doing. But I was just so excited, it’s like meeting your favorite actor or singer.
Anyways, my embarrassing entrance aside, I just want to say that they were two of the nicest guys to talk to. I just wanted to shake their hands and thank them... but we ended up talking for 5-10 minutes. I was even trying to find points in the conversation to leave because I didn’t want to take up more of their time but they kept engaging us in conversation. If it had been a 30 second encounter I would have been happy, but the fact that they took time out of their dinner to talk to a crazy stranger about a fairly wide range of things is just another testimate to how classy they are.
Meeting Charles was awesome, it was so nice to be able to voice to the guy how much I love his insights... but I’ve loved listening to Pete for years and to meet the guy and to see just how good and funny and “real” of a dude he is in person was incredible. I saw him on the way out and apologized for scaring him and he was so cool about it. The whole thing is a memory I’ll keep for a long time.
The meal was fantastic by the way.
